Item 1.01 |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ement. |
On July 27, 2006, Document Sciences Corporation (the “Company”) entered into an executive employment agreement (“Employment Agreement”) with Edward Calnan.
Mr. Calnan will be employed in the capacity of Senior Vice President Sales with a start date of September 16, 2006. The Employment Agreement provides for a base annual salary of $200,000 and a performance-based bonus targeted at 100% of such annual base salary for on-plan performance with compensation accelerators for above plan performance as outlined in an Annual Sales Objective Agreement. Mr. Calnan will receive 25,000 restricted shares of the Company’s stock and 25,000 stock options to purchase the Company’s stock. If Mr. Calnan is terminated by the Company without cause, he is entitled to receive (i) an amount equal to his then-current annual base salary and performance-based bonus for a 6-month period and (ii) continuation of health benefits for a 6-month period. In addition, Mr. Calnan has agreed under his Employment Agreement that he will not, while his Employment Agreement is in effect and for 6 months after its termination, agree to be employed by any of the Company’s competitors.
The description of the material features of the Employment Agreement provided above is q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of such agreement, which is attached hereto as Exhibits 10.1, and is incorporated herein by reference.
Item 5.02 | Departure of Directors or Principal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Principal Officers. |
(c)On July 27, 2006, the Company hired Mr. Calnan as Senior Vice President Sales. Mr. Calnan joins Document Sciences from Capital IQ, a division of Standard & Poor’s, where he was Senior Vice President and General Manager responsible for the Northeast market. Prior to that, Mr. Calnan was Senior Vice President of Global Sales and Account Management for Thomson Financial. He also has held senior sales leadership positions with WorldStreet Corporation and One World Software Solutions. Mr. Calnan holds a BA degree from Saint Michael’s College.
